Top Seed Alcaraz Continues Miami Open Run
World No. 1 Carlos Alcaraz will compete against Sebastian Korda in the third round of the Miami Open on Sunday, March 22nd. The match will be broadcast live on Disney+ Premium Plan.
Alcaraz, 22, entered the second Masters 1000 event of the season with a 16-1 record, having secured championships in Melbourne and Doha. His only defeat came in the Indian Wells semifinals against Daniil Medvedev.
He qualified for the third round with a 6-4, 6-4 victory over Joao Fonseca, marking his fourth appearance in the third round of the Miami Open. He previously won the title in Miami four editions ago.
Korda Looks to Continue Strong Form
Korda, the seventh-ranked American player, advanced to the third round by defeating Camilo Ugo Carabelli 6-0, 6-3. He is aiming to replicate his quarterfinal performance from last year’s tournament.
Head-to-Head Record
Carlos Alcaraz leads the head-to-head record against Sebastian Korda with four wins in five matches. Their most recent encounter, in the third round of Roland Garros 2024, resulted in a straight-set victory for Alcaraz. Korda’s sole win came in Monte-Carlo 2022.
